  NHTSA Recall 09V218000

NHTSA Campaign Id 09V218000; Date: Jun. 12, 2009

This situation may result in loss of cooling system function and engine failure. The driver may not have sufficient time to react to the warning light(s) or the text message in the instrument panel, increasing the risk of a crash.

icon1 Recalled Vehicles:

2008 Volvo S80 2009 Volvo S80 2008 Volvo V70 2009 Volvo V70 2008 Volvo XC70 2009 Volvo XC70

Component: Engine And Engine Cooling:cooling System:fan

Manufactured by: Volvo Cars Of N. A. Llc.

Affected Units:: 17,614

icon3 Recall Summary:

Volvo is recalling 17,614 my 2008-2009 s80, v70, and xc70 vehicles. The engine cooling fan may stop working due to a software programming error in the fan control module (fcm). Depending on driving conditions, the customer may experience reduced air conditioning performance, and/or rapid increase in engine coolant temperature.

icon2 How to Fix:

Dealers will replace the fan control module free of charge. The recall is expected to begin during July 2009. Owners may contact Volvo customer care center at 1-800-458-1552.
